Who Nicolás Copérnico was
He was a canon of Frombork cathedral and also practised as physician, jurist and administrator; astronomy he did in the spare hours of forty years.
"On the Revolutions of the Heavenly Spheres" was published the year he died and put the Sun at the centre. Legend has it that he received the first printed copy on the day of his death.
